The global export market of supported catalysts with nickel or nickel compounds shows the United States as the leader with the highest export value in 2023, followed by France and Denmark. The United States experienced a 2.9% growth, while France and Japan saw growths of 1.89% and 5.01%, respectively. Notably, the Czech Republic exhibited substantial increase with 66.55%. Conversely, Italy experienced a significant decline with a -25.35% variation. Over the last five years, the compounded annual growth rate (CAGR) highlights a diverse growth landscape with countries like Sweden and Switzerland showing positive trends, while some others exhibit moderate to negative growth.

Top countries in Export of Supported Catalysts with Nickel or Nickel Compounds as the Active Substance by Country
| # | 10 Countries | US Dollars | Last Year | YoY | 5-years CAGR |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| 1 United States | 435,260,000 | 2023 | +3.09% | +2.9% | View data |
| 2 | 2 France | 236,380,000 | 2023 | +4.45% | +1.89% | View data |
| 3 | 3 Denmark | 194,780,000 | 2023 | +2.48% | +0.77% | View data |
| 4 | 4 Germany | 141,460,000 | 2023 | +1.3% | +0.76% | View data |
| 5 | 5 Japan | 106,160,000 | 2023 | +2.32% | +5.01% | View data |
| 6 | 6 India | 75,579,000 | 2023 | +3% | +3.2% | View data |
| 7 | 7 Netherlands | 41,920,000 | 2023 | -1.55% | -2.45% | View data |
| 8 | 8 Belgium | 40,621,000 | 2023 | +3.51% | +1.76% | View data |
| 9 | 9 United Kingdom | 32,960,000 | 2023 | -6.7% | -7.65% | View data |
| 10 | 10 Malaysia | 25,443,000 | 2023 | +6.65% | +0.96% | View data |
